Here are the different commands you may want to use to manipulate
disk quotas:
- quotaon,quotaoff
This lets you turn on and off quotas on a partition
- repquota
This prints a status report for the different users or
groups.
- quotacheck
This walks a partition and updates the status of each group and
user. This command is normally run right after an fsck at boot
time.
- edquota
This is a bare bones quota management utility. It allows you
to edit a user record or group record directly. DO NOT
USE THIS. It has no concept of defaults and any change you
make with it may be overwritten by linuxconf.
